What are the responsibilities and job description for the Skilled Millwork Professional position at Raydeo Enterprises Inc?
Job Description:
Skilled Millwork Professional is a full-time job position supporting the Millwork Department representing a production chapter for the team at Raydeo Enterprises. First and foremost, the safety of yourself and coworkers is your highest concern! It is imperative that you act as a guardian of the budgeted hours given to you. Skilled Millwork Professionals will work in the shop but may spend some time on jobsites performing various duties. Required to be skilled in at least 1 area of Millwork with at least 2 years of successful experience. Must be trainable for certifications and tooling tests while working as a support member with a Level 3 or higher.
Primary Responsibilities
- Receive and follow work orders as directed by your supervisor
- Review the job/ component(s) assigned with a lead or higher to understand the details of the task(s) given
- Capable of learning and performing various tasks in the Millwork department with supervision from a level 3 or higher such as: sheet lay-ups with laminate, assemblies, filing, sanding, casework, and other miscellaneous tasks as trained for through JSAs.
- Required to submit the work order assignment once the task has been completed.
- Follow the chain of command reporting to Millwork supervisor for any discrepancies in work orders, ADP, TSheets, Pull Lists, etc. so he can direct you down the right path for assistance
- Once the work order and job clocking is started it is your job to maintain your budget, stay on schedule, and maintain overall quality of components assigned to you.
- All Pull Lists need to be turned in when a component is complete. Be sure to turn in the stickers that were removed from unused materials (sheet goods, fasteners, hardware, and metals) so Pull Lists can be complete and accurate.
- All ordering of any supplies must go through Purchasing in order to get a Purchase Order assigned to it. (This includes trips to Home Depot etc.), Shipping and Receiving via the Millwork Supervisor.
- Do not change any BIN locations without approval from Purchasing due to the challenges it will cause when counting inventory.
